The Pagid RSL29 track pads are not ECE-R90 homologated for use on the public roads in the UK & EU. Track use only.

Welcome to the Pagid RSL29 carbon ceramic brake pads for G8x M-Cars M2, M3 & M4. Engineered for ultimate performance and durability. Perfectly mated to our carbon ceramic brake discs/rotors (or our steel units), the RSL29 delivers exceptional stopping power, consistent modulation, and low wear, even under extreme conditions. Its advanced carbon-ceramic compound resists heat and brake fade, ensuring peak control on the track.

Advanced ceramic compound resists heat and brake fade.

The Pagid RSL29 carbon ceramic brake pads feature a medium friction coefficient, delivering a perfect balance of stopping power and brake modulation. This ensures smooth, predictable braking, allowing drivers to maintain full control in high-performance and endurance applications.

Built for durability, the carbon compound offers exceptional wear resistance, significantly extending both pad and disc life. Even under extreme temperatures and heavy braking, these pads maintain their performance, reducing the need for frequent replacements and lowering overall running costs. Not to mention reduced brake dust.

Designed for convenience, the RSL29 pads provide a fast and simple bedding-in process, allowing drivers to reach optimal performance with minimal downtime. This means more time on the track or road and less time spent on setup. See fitting information for bedding-in procedure.

Perfectly matched to our MMX carbon ceramic brake discs/rotors (or steel units), the RSL29 pads ensure maximum efficiency and performance. This seamless compatibility enhances braking consistency, heat management, and overall driving experience, making them the ideal choice for high-performance applications.
